Key Performance Factors Factor Impact Solution Shuffle Network I/O, disk I/O Minimize wide transformations Data Skew Uneven task duration Salting, broadcast joins Serialization CPU overhead Use Kryo, columnar formats Memory GC pressure, spills Tune executor memory Partitions Parallelism Right size partitions Quick Start Detailed patterns and worked examples Detailed pattern documentation lives in references/details.md . Best Practices Do's Enable AQE Adaptive query execution handles many issues Use Parquet/Delta Columnar formats with compression Broadcast small tables Avoid shuffle for small joins Monitor Spark UI Check for skew, spills, GC Right size partitions 128MB 256MB per partition Don'ts Don't collect large data Keep data distributed Don't use UDFs unnecessarily Use built in functions Don't over cache Memory is limited Don't ignore data skew It dominates job time Don't use .count() for existence Use .take(1) or .isEmpty()
